Output 7952aa5e7898482f46aae22aad56c8d9178d2ed7c140c0c63e12e09adad0a23e:8

value
505808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854e3afc2455c209bc4d20ecb52129321d752f82 OP_EQUAL
address
3DqsWbqG5vYuu5BA1XTmgt6JCHQJBhRnBG
transaction
7952aa5e7898482f46aae22aad56c8d9178d2ed7c140c0c63e12e09adad0a23e
spent
true